Intraoperative discomfort was really low yet boosted on the therapy side in time. This searching for might suggest an inflammatory process, which might have been triggered by early therapies and boosted gradually with succeeding carefully spaced therapies to eventually generate the wanted medical result. Differences in reported discomfort perception might be related to participant qualities and the details pain routines made use of.


It continues to be vague the amount of therapies would be optimal and to what level, if any type of, more than 3 treatments could have caused better collective benefit. Similar to numerous studies of this kind, individual fulfillment was high. Participants reported a roughly 40% decrease in acne scarring on the treated side, with this being substantially greater than the 22% enhancement based on dimensions by blinded skin doctor raters.


When it come to safety and security, one logical advantage of needling compared to fractional laser is there is probably a minimal threat of pigmentation changes in individuals with Fitzpatrick skin kind III or greater. Currently, the quantity of data and research studies on the impacts of needling for acne marks is much much less than that for fractional laser therapy.


Further studies are required to much better recognize the diameter of needles, as well as the density (eg, surface location) and deepness (eg, deepness in millimeters) of needling treatments, that are optimal for therapy of acne scarring. There are two overarching kinds of acne marks: atrophic and hypertrophic scars, which are developed as a result of varying levels of collagen production throughout the recovery process.


Icepick marks take place as a result of an infected outbreak that happens deep under the surface of the skin and is frequently tiny, deep, and slim. Frequently due to the depth of the scar, it can be difficult to treat ice-pick scars. Boxcar scars are characterized by superficial, large, oval, or circular clinical depressions on the skin's surface area and respond well to skin resurfacing treatments, including fractional laser treatment, chemical peels, microdermabrasions, and microneedling.


Hypertrophic scars, on the various other hand, are triggered by an over-production of collagen throughout the recovery procedure, causing a raised appearance of the scar tissue. For hypertrophic scars, collagen-inducing treatments, such as microneedling, are not advised.
